    RICHARD HANSDORD'S HORRIFIC ANIMAL ABUSE IN WEYMOUTH AND DORCHESTER

    Richard Thomas Hansford, born around 1951 and residing on Mount Skippet Way in Dorchester, has been found guilty of causing significant suffering to farm animals he kept on a smallholding near Lewell, close to Dorchester. The conviction stems from multiple violations of animal welfare laws, specifically four offences under the Animal Welfare Act 2006 and the Welfare of Farmed Animals (England) Regulations 2007.

    In February 2017, Dorset County Council’s trading standards service responded to a distress call concerning Hansford’s chickens. An inspection was carried out on his land just outside Dorchester, revealing appalling conditions. The chickens were confined within a large, muddy enclosure that lacked any form of shelter or protection from predators and harsh weather conditions. The weather at the time was bitterly cold, and the water available to the chickens was frozen, rendering it inaccessible and unfit for consumption. Furthermore, the water containers were contaminated with green algae, indicating neglect and poor hygiene.

    The court proceedings highlighted that Hansford had been repeatedly visited by authorities and advised on proper animal care over a span of ten years. Despite this, he continued to neglect his animals, failing to improve their living conditions. It was also revealed that in January 2017, Hansford had signed a formal caution related to similar issues involving pigs he kept on the same land, demonstrating a pattern of disregard for animal welfare regulations.

    During the court hearing, Hansford attempted to justify his actions by claiming he had been a gamekeeper for 19 years and had always tried to look after his animals to the best of his ability. He also disclosed that he had been suffering from depression for several years, which may have impacted his ability to care for the animals properly. However, the magistrates were clear in their judgment, with the chair stating that Hansford had caused prolonged distress to his animals and had compounded this neglect by ignoring repeated advice from Trading Standards officials.

    As part of his sentencing, Hansford was ordered to pay a fine of £530. Additionally, he was banned from keeping poultry and pigs for a period of ten years, a measure intended to prevent further animal suffering and ensure stricter oversight of his future conduct.
